Meanings and Origins of the name Royal

The name Royal originates from the English word which is derived from the Old French term "royal," meaning kingly or regal. Historically, the term was used as a title or a signifier of high status and esteemed attributes. While predominantly used as an adjective, Royal's transition into a given name reflects a shift towards more emblematic and aspirational names in many English-speaking countries.

Using names that signify power and prestige, such as Royal, can be traced back to a long tradition of embodying a family's hopes or the characteristics they admire into the names they choose for their children. This tradition is not limited to English-speaking countries and can be observed globally, adjusting to different languages and cultural significances.

Popularity of the name Royal

The name Royal, while unique, is not among the most common names. However, its popularity has seen a gradual increase in English-speaking countries, particularly in the United States. The allure of the name often comes from its noble connotation and the growing trend of choosing powerful and distinctive names for girls.

In recent years, there has been a noticeable shift towards names that convey a sense of strength and uniqueness, making Royal a candidate for parents looking for something both meaningful and rare. The name is more frequently used in North America than in Europe, but it is gaining traction globally as parents abroad adopt more Americanized names.
